A dental practitioner is a dental practitioner is a dentist? In this case, there are numerous kinds of dental specialists, each with a specific function to fill for your oral care.


As a result of genetics, issues with your general health and wellness, a mishap, or a few other reason, you might require to check out an oral professional. Below are the 6 different types of oral specialists you could see throughout a lifetime of dental treatment: If your tooth's pulp ends up being infected or the inside of your teeth becomes or else harmed or diseased, your basic dental professional will most likely refer you to a dental professional called an.


Inside our teeth are small cavern-like flows called canals which contain sensitive pulp, blood vessels, and nerves. An endodontist is a kind of dental professional that identifies and treats problems within this sensitive inside. Endodontists detect tooth discomfort and, in most cases, do root canals on infected teeth. Develop a MySmile account to quickly and quickly find an in-network professional near you. Usual Pediatric Dental Procedures



Recognizing the value of very early dental check-ups and education in maintaining optimal oral health and wellness, it is important to currently discover the various common pediatric dental procedures that contribute to extensive look after children. One of the most routine procedures is dental cleanings, which help prevent tooth cavities and periodontal illness by eliminating plaque and tartar build-up. Dental sealants are another common preventive measure, where a safety coating is applied to the chewing surface areas of the back teeth to secure them from degeneration.


For kids with cavities, dental fillings are commonly needed to bring back the tooth structure and prevent more damages. By comprehending these typical pediatric dental treatments, moms and dads can work with oral experts to ensure their child's dental health is properly maintained.

Emergency Dental Treatment for Children



During unpredicted dental emergency situations, appropriate and punctual look after youngsters is critical in ensuring ideal dental health and wellness outcomes. Oral emergency situations in children can range from injuries to unexpected extreme toothaches, calling for prompt focus to ease pain and protect against more difficulties. Common pediatric dental emergencies consist why not try this out of knocked-out teeth, cracked or broken teeth, extreme dental caries, and soft cells injuries to the mouth.


When confronted with a dental emergency entailing a child, it is vital for caregivers or moms and dads to remain tranquil and contact a pediatric dental expert without delay. Sometimes, quick activity can make a substantial difference in protecting against or saving a tooth infection. Pediatric dental experts are particularly educated to handle emergency circumstances including youngsters and can give the necessary care with a gentle and encouraging strategy to aid children feel comfortable during the therapy process.
